Role Description

We are seeking an experienced and motivated Band 6 CAMHS Practitioner to join a dynamic Child and Adolescent Mental Health Services (CAMHS) team on a locum basis. This role is open to qualified Mental Health Nurses (RMN) or Registered Social Workers with relevant CAMHS experience.

You will play a key role in delivering high-quality mental health care to children, young people, and their families, focusing on assessment, intervention, and care coordination within a multi-disciplinary setting.

Key Responsibilities
  1. Conduct comprehensive mental health and risk assessments for children and adolescents.
  2. Develop and implement care plans in collaboration with service users and multi-agency teams.
  3. Provide evidence-based therapeutic interventions (CBT, DBT-informed, systemic, etc.).
  4. Act as a care coordinator for a defined caseload.
  5. Participate in regular clinical supervision and MDT meetings.
  6. Work collaboratively with schools, social care, and third-sector agencies.
  7. Maintain accurate and timely clinical records in accordance with trust policy.
Requirements
  • Professional qualification in Mental Health Nursing (NMC) or Social Work (SWE).
  • Minimum 1 year’s post-qualification experience in CAMHS or similar setting.
  • Strong assessment, communication, and care planning skills.
  • Able to manage risk and work effectively under pressure.
  • Full UK driving license and access to a car (desirable).
  • Enhanced DBS check (required).
  • Ability to complete assessments independently and support young people.
  • Experience with risk management, discharge planning, safeguarding, and working with young people with various mental health presentations.
